diff --git a/charts/README.md b/charts/README.md index 39cee34a6e3..6cd677a8f92 100644 --- a/charts/README.md +++ b/charts/README.md @@ -53,13 +53,13 @@ The following table lists the configurable parameters of the latest SMB CSI Driv | `image.smb.tag` | csi-driver-smb docker image tag | `canary` | | `image.smb.pullPolicy` | csi-driver-smb image pull policy | `IfNotPresent` | | `image.csiProvisioner.repository` | csi-provisioner docker image | `registry.k8s.io/sig-storage/csi-provisioner` | -| `image.csiProvisioner.tag` | csi-provisioner docker image tag | `v4.0.0` | +| `image.csiProvisioner.tag` | csi-provisioner docker image tag | `v5.0.1` | | `image.csiProvisioner.pullPolicy` | csi-provisioner image pull policy | `IfNotPresent` | | `image.livenessProbe.repository` | liveness-probe docker image | `registry.k8s.io/sig-storage/livenessprobe` | -| `image.livenessProbe.tag` | liveness-probe docker image tag | `v2.12.0` | +| `image.livenessProbe.tag` | liveness-probe docker image tag | `v2.13.1` | | `image.livenessProbe.pullPolicy` | liveness-probe image pull policy | `IfNotPresent` | | `image.nodeDriverRegistrar.repository` | csi-node-driver-registrar docker image | `registry.k8s.io/sig-storage/csi-node-driver-registrar` | -| `image.nodeDriverRegistrar.tag` | csi-node-driver-registrar docker image tag | `v2.10.0` | +| `image.nodeDriverRegistrar.tag` | csi-node-driver-registrar docker image tag | `v2.11.1` | | `image.nodeDriverRegistrar.pullPolicy` | csi-node-driver-registrar image pull policy | `IfNotPresent` | | `imagePullSecrets` | Specify docker-registry secret names as an array | `[]` (does not add image pull secrets to deployed pods) | | `serviceAccount.create` | whether create service account of csi-smb-controller | `true` | diff --git a/charts/latest/csi-driver-smb-v0.0.0.tgz b/charts/latest/csi-driver-smb-v0.0.0.tgz index 7421639b0d8..da2b707bbd8 100644 Binary files a/charts/latest/csi-driver-smb-v0.0.0.tgz and b/charts/latest/csi-driver-smb-v0.0.0.tgz differ diff --git a/charts/latest/csi-driver-smb/templates/csi-smb-controller.yaml b/charts/latest/csi-driver-smb/templates/csi-smb-controller.yaml index 3d2eda96d3e..12561258c5f 100755 --- a/charts/latest/csi-driver-smb/templates/csi-smb-controller.yaml +++ b/charts/latest/csi-driver-smb/templates/csi-smb-controller.yaml @@ -64,6 +64,7 @@ spec: - "--leader-election" - "--leader-election-namespace={{ .Release.Namespace }}" - "--extra-create-metadata=true" + - "--feature-gates=HonorPVReclaimPolicy=false" env: - name: ADDRESS value: /csi/csi.sock diff --git a/charts/latest/csi-driver-smb/values.yaml b/charts/latest/csi-driver-smb/values.yaml index 068da019560..8dddbff2f77 100755 --- a/charts/latest/csi-driver-smb/values.yaml +++ b/charts/latest/csi-driver-smb/values.yaml @@ -6,15 +6,15 @@ image: pullPolicy: IfNotPresent csiProvisioner: repository: registry.k8s.io/sig-storage/csi-provisioner - tag: v4.0.0 + tag: v5.0.1 pullPolicy: IfNotPresent livenessProbe: repository: registry.k8s.io/sig-storage/livenessprobe - tag: v2.12.0 + tag: v2.13.1 pullPolicy: IfNotPresent nodeDriverRegistrar: repository: registry.k8s.io/sig-storage/csi-node-driver-registrar - tag: v2.10.0 + tag: v2.11.1 pullPolicy: IfNotPresent csiproxy: repository: ghcr.io/kubernetes-sigs/sig-windows/csi-proxy diff --git a/charts/v1.14.0/csi-driver-smb-v1.14.0.tgz b/charts/v1.14.0/csi-driver-smb-v1.14.0.tgz index 46d3fd30910..4ceef4feaae 100644 Binary files a/charts/v1.14.0/csi-driver-smb-v1.14.0.tgz and b/charts/v1.14.0/csi-driver-smb-v1.14.0.tgz differ diff --git a/charts/v1.14.0/csi-driver-smb/templates/csi-smb-controller.yaml b/charts/v1.14.0/csi-driver-smb/templates/csi-smb-controller.yaml index 3d2eda96d3e..12561258c5f 100644 --- a/charts/v1.14.0/csi-driver-smb/templates/csi-smb-controller.yaml +++ b/charts/v1.14.0/csi-driver-smb/templates/csi-smb-controller.yaml @@ -64,6 +64,7 @@ spec: - "--leader-election" - "--leader-election-namespace={{ .Release.Namespace }}" - "--extra-create-metadata=true" + - "--feature-gates=HonorPVReclaimPolicy=false" env: - name: ADDRESS value: /csi/csi.sock diff --git a/charts/v1.14.0/csi-driver-smb/values.yaml b/charts/v1.14.0/csi-driver-smb/values.yaml index ed81d858864..5b490089ec5 100644 --- a/charts/v1.14.0/csi-driver-smb/values.yaml +++ b/charts/v1.14.0/csi-driver-smb/values.yaml @@ -6,15 +6,15 @@ image: pullPolicy: IfNotPresent csiProvisioner: repository: registry.k8s.io/sig-storage/csi-provisioner - tag: v4.0.0 + tag: v5.0.1 pullPolicy: IfNotPresent livenessProbe: repository: registry.k8s.io/sig-storage/livenessprobe - tag: v2.12.0 + tag: v2.13.1 pullPolicy: IfNotPresent nodeDriverRegistrar: repository: registry.k8s.io/sig-storage/csi-node-driver-registrar - tag: v2.10.0 + tag: v2.11.1 pullPolicy: IfNotPresent csiproxy: repository: ghcr.io/kubernetes-sigs/sig-windows/csi-proxy diff --git a/deploy/csi-smb-controller.yaml b/deploy/csi-smb-controller.yaml index 2457ac5d708..b4c762d7782 100644 --- a/deploy/csi-smb-controller.yaml +++ b/deploy/csi-smb-controller.yaml @@ -35,7 +35,7 @@ spec: effect: "NoSchedule" containers: - name: csi-provisioner - image: registry.k8s.io/sig-storage/csi-provisioner:v4.0.0 + image: registry.k8s.io/sig-storage/csi-provisioner:v5.0.1 args: - "-v=2" - "--csi-address=$(ADDRESS)" @@ -60,7 +60,7 @@ spec: drop: - ALL - name: liveness-probe - image: registry.k8s.io/sig-storage/livenessprobe:v2.12.0 + image: registry.k8s.io/sig-storage/livenessprobe:v2.13.1 args: - --csi-address=/csi/csi.sock - --probe-timeout=3s diff --git a/deploy/csi-smb-node-windows.yaml b/deploy/csi-smb-node-windows.yaml index d624b1ff819..1a37755e4d8 100644 --- a/deploy/csi-smb-node-windows.yaml +++ b/deploy/csi-smb-node-windows.yaml @@ -33,7 +33,7 @@ spec: volumeMounts: - mountPath: C:\csi name: plugin-dir - image: registry.k8s.io/sig-storage/livenessprobe:v2.12.0 + image: registry.k8s.io/sig-storage/livenessprobe:v2.13.1 args: - --csi-address=$(CSI_ENDPOINT) - --probe-timeout=3s @@ -53,7 +53,7 @@ spec: drop: - ALL - name: node-driver-registrar - image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.10.0 + image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.11.1 args: - --v=2 - --csi-address=$(CSI_ENDPOINT) diff --git a/deploy/csi-smb-node.yaml b/deploy/csi-smb-node.yaml index 29448d7c643..5d6fde48788 100644 --- a/deploy/csi-smb-node.yaml +++ b/deploy/csi-smb-node.yaml @@ -33,7 +33,7 @@ spec: volumeMounts: - mountPath: /csi name: socket-dir - image: registry.k8s.io/sig-storage/livenessprobe:v2.12.0 + image: registry.k8s.io/sig-storage/livenessprobe:v2.13.1 args: - --csi-address=/csi/csi.sock - --probe-timeout=3s @@ -50,7 +50,7 @@ spec: drop: - ALL - name: node-driver-registrar - image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.10.0 + image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.11.1 args: - --csi-address=$(ADDRESS) - --kubelet-registration-path=$(DRIVER_REG_SOCK_PATH) diff --git a/deploy/v1.14.0/csi-smb-controller.yaml b/deploy/v1.14.0/csi-smb-controller.yaml index a6b5d0e8f79..f25f45ae546 100644 --- a/deploy/v1.14.0/csi-smb-controller.yaml +++ b/deploy/v1.14.0/csi-smb-controller.yaml @@ -35,7 +35,7 @@ spec: effect: "NoSchedule" containers: - name: csi-provisioner - image: registry.k8s.io/sig-storage/csi-provisioner:v4.0.0 + image: registry.k8s.io/sig-storage/csi-provisioner:v5.0.1 args: - "-v=2" - "--csi-address=$(ADDRESS)" @@ -60,7 +60,7 @@ spec: drop: - ALL - name: liveness-probe - image: registry.k8s.io/sig-storage/livenessprobe:v2.12.0 + image: registry.k8s.io/sig-storage/livenessprobe:v2.13.1 args: - --csi-address=/csi/csi.sock - --probe-timeout=3s diff --git a/deploy/v1.14.0/csi-smb-node-windows.yaml b/deploy/v1.14.0/csi-smb-node-windows.yaml index c5a8a012346..d62beed04af 100644 --- a/deploy/v1.14.0/csi-smb-node-windows.yaml +++ b/deploy/v1.14.0/csi-smb-node-windows.yaml @@ -33,7 +33,7 @@ spec: volumeMounts: - mountPath: C:\csi name: plugin-dir - image: registry.k8s.io/sig-storage/livenessprobe:v2.12.0 + image: registry.k8s.io/sig-storage/livenessprobe:v2.13.1 args: - --csi-address=$(CSI_ENDPOINT) - --probe-timeout=3s @@ -53,7 +53,7 @@ spec: drop: - ALL - name: node-driver-registrar - image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.10.0 + image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.11.1 args: - --v=2 - --csi-address=$(CSI_ENDPOINT) diff --git a/deploy/v1.14.0/csi-smb-node.yaml b/deploy/v1.14.0/csi-smb-node.yaml index d7e2f3a010e..1aa1fb93c41 100644 --- a/deploy/v1.14.0/csi-smb-node.yaml +++ b/deploy/v1.14.0/csi-smb-node.yaml @@ -33,7 +33,7 @@ spec: volumeMounts: - mountPath: /csi name: socket-dir - image: registry.k8s.io/sig-storage/livenessprobe:v2.12.0 + image: registry.k8s.io/sig-storage/livenessprobe:v2.13.1 args: - --csi-address=/csi/csi.sock - --probe-timeout=3s @@ -50,7 +50,7 @@ spec: drop: - ALL - name: node-driver-registrar - image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.10.0 + image: registry.k8s.io/sig-storage/csi-node-driver-registrar:v2.11.1 args: - --csi-address=$(ADDRESS) - --kubelet-registration-path=$(DRIVER_REG_SOCK_PATH)